Manchester United legend Peter Schmeichel has hit out at Arsenal manager Mikel Arteta for messing up goalkeepers Aaron Ramsdale and David Raya.

Arteta decided to sign Raya in the summer on loan from Premier League side Brentford.

Raya has since replaced Ramsdale as Arsenal’s No.1 choice.

But the Spain goalkeeper has made a series of errors this season, and Arteta has been criticised for his treatment of Ramsdale, who impressed for the North London club last season.

Speaking after Arsenal’s 1-0 defeat to Aston Villa over the weekend, Schmeichel believes Arteta has planted a seed in the minds of both Raya and Ramsdale amid the duo competing for the No.1 spot.

“I think what we are seeing is a couple of issues,” Schmeichel told The Times.

“One is situations like Mikel Arteta has created at Arsenal where the manager wants two players competing for the No.1 spot.

“That shows a lack of understanding about the position. Goalkeepers need the confidence that, regardless, they are still playing next week.

“You don’t want your keeper flying here, there, everywhere trying to show the manager he’s better than the competition.
